Highlights. There are three characteristics of a binomial experiment. There are a fixed number of trials. Think of trials as repetitions of an experiment. The letter n denotes the number of trials. There are only two possible outcomes, called "success" and "failure," for each trial.

WebWe can calculate the exact probability using the binomial table in the back of the book with n = 10 and p = 1 2. Doing so, we get: P ( Y = 5) = P ( Y ≤ 5) − P ( Y ≤ 4) = 0.6230 − 0.3770 = 0.2460.
